Afrikaans
Pronunciation
Etymology 1
From Dutch roepen, from Middle Dutch roepen, from Old Dutch ruopan, from Proto-Germanic *hrōpaną.
Verb
roep (present roep, present participle roepende, past participle geroep)
- (transitive) to call, to summon
- (transitive or intransitive) to cry, shout
Etymology 2
From Dutch roep, from Middle Dutch roep.
Noun
roep (plural roepe)
- A call, a shout, a cry.
Dutch
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/rup/
- Hyphenation: roep
- Rhymes: -up
Etymology 1
From Middle Dutch roep. Equivalent to a deverbal from roepen.
Noun
roep m (plural roepen, diminutive roepje n)
- call, shout, cry
- reputation
- call, demand
